“2C2G”指的是服务器配置为 2核CPU、2GB内存。是否能流畅运行两个网站,取决于以下几个关键因素:
一、影响性能的主要因素
| 因素 | 说明 |
|---|---|
| 🌐 网站类型 | 静态网站(HTML/CSS/JS)几乎不耗资源;动态网站(如WordPress、电商系统)更吃CPU和内存。 |
| 👥 访问量 | 如果每天只有几十到几百访问,2C2G足够;如果并发高(比如同时几十人在线),可能卡顿。 |
| 💾 数据库负载 | MySQL等数据库会占用较多内存,尤其是多个网站共用时。 |
| 🖼️ 资源使用情况 | 图片、视频、大文件上传下载会增加带宽和I/O压力。 |
| ⚙️ 后台程序 | 是否有定时任务、缓存服务(Redis)、搜索服务等额外进程? |
二、常见场景分析
✅ 可以稳定运行的情况:
- 两个都是 静态网站 或轻量级博客(如Hugo、Jekyll生成的静态页)
- 使用轻量Web服务器(如Nginx)
- 每日访问量 < 1000 PV,无高并发
- 优化了MySQL配置(如调整
innodb_buffer_pool_size)
⚠️ 可能卡顿的情况:
- 两个都是 WordPress 类CMS网站
- 开启了较多插件、主题复杂
- 未开启缓存(如Redis、OPcache)
- 有图片上传、表单提交、用户登录等功能
- 并发超过5~10人同时访问
❌ 很容易卡死的情况:
- 有视频流、大文件下载
- 运行Java、Node.js等内存大户应用
- 数据库查询效率低,未索引
- 服务器未做任何性能优化
三、优化建议(提升流畅度)
-
使用缓存
- 静态资源用Nginx缓存
- 动态内容加Redis或Memcached
- WordPress可装WP Super Cache或W3 Total Cache
-
精简服务
- 关闭不用的服务(如IPv6、不必要的日志)
- 使用轻量数据库配置(避免MySQL占1GB+内存)
-
监控资源
- 用
htop、free -m查看CPU和内存使用 - 发现MySQL或PHP-FPM吃内存太多时及时优化
- 用
-
考虑CDN
- 把图片、JS/CSS交给CDN(如Cloudflare、阿里云CDN),减轻服务器负担
四、结论:会不会卡?
✅ 如果两个网站是轻量级、访问不多、做了基础优化,2C2G可以跑得动,不会明显卡。
❌ 如果是功能复杂的动态网站 + 中等以上访问量,大概率会卡,尤其在高峰时段。
建议方案:
| 场景 | 推荐 |
|---|---|
| 个人博客 + 展示页 | ✅ 可用2C2G |
| 两个WordPress网站 | ⚠️ 勉强可用,建议升级到2C4G或加缓存 |
| 有电商功能或会员系统 | ❌ 不推荐,至少2C4G起步 |
📌 小贴士:很多云服务商(如阿里云、腾讯云、华为云)支持按小时升配,初期可用2C2G测试,观察负载后再决定是否升级。
如果你告诉我具体是什么类型的网站(比如:一个WordPress博客 + 一个企业展示页),我可以给你更精准的判断 😊
云服务器